

AI visibility tracking is the systematic process of monitoring how your brand, content, and expertise appear within AI generated responses across platforms such as Google AI Overviews, ChatGPT, Perplexity, and Gemini. Unlike traditional keyword rankings, it measures citation frequency, brand mention accuracy, and share of AI voice rather than page position in a results list.
As AI systems take over an increasing share of search queries, understanding where and how your brand appears in those responses becomes as critical as tracking Google rankings. AI visibility tracking provides a structured method for measuring your presence in AI generated answers, identifying which content earns citations, and quantifying your brand’s coverage compared to competitors. It operates on fundamentally different principles than traditional SEO rank tracking, which measures keyword positions in a results list. AI visibility tracking measures whether AI systems choose your content as a source, how accurately they represent your brand, and how frequently your expertise is surfaced in generated responses across different query types.
The discipline emerged as a practical necessity when AI systems began handling queries that previously directed users to organic search results. A brand can receive substantial AI citations without generating any corresponding website traffic, and a brand can rank in position one on Google while receiving zero citations in AI generated responses for the same query topic. These two realities make AI visibility tracking a distinct measurement function rather than an extension of existing SEO analytics.
Traditional SEO metrics such as keyword rankings, organic impressions, and click-through rates all depend on a user selecting your page from a list of results. AI visibility operates differently because AI systems generate responses using source content without always directing users to visit the cited page. A brand that earns consistent AI citations builds authority and recognition even in sessions where no website visit occurs.
AI visibility introduces new measurement dimensions that traditional tools cannot capture. Citation rate measures how often AI systems reference your content when answering relevant queries. Brand mention accuracy measures whether AI systems describe your products, services, and expertise correctly. Share of AI voice measures how your brand coverage compares against competitors across AI generated responses. Response sentiment measures whether the AI portrays your brand positively, neutrally, or inaccurately. All four dimensions require AI-specific tracking processes.
The scale of AI search adoption has made visibility tracking essential rather than optional for brands with serious search strategies. According to OpenAI, ChatGPT surpassed 200 million weekly active users in 2024, demonstrating the volume of queries now processed through AI systems rather than traditional search results. Gartner predicted that traditional search engine volume would decline by 25% by 2026 as AI assistants absorb an increasing share of informational and commercial queries.
Brands that cannot measure their AI visibility have no framework for improving it. Tracking also surfaces issues that traditional analytics cannot reveal. When an AI system answers a query about your industry without mentioning your brand, that represents a quantifiable visibility gap. When an AI system misrepresents your pricing, product features, or service scope, that represents a brand accuracy problem that influences user decisions without appearing in any standard analytics report.
Measuring AI visibility requires a different set of metrics than traditional SEO. Four metrics form the foundation of any AI visibility tracking program: citation rate, brand mention frequency, AI answer share, and response accuracy score. Each provides distinct insight into how AI systems perceive and represent your brand across different query categories.
Citation rate measures the percentage of relevant queries where an AI system references your content as a source or your brand as an authority. To calculate citation rate, compile a representative set of target queries for your topic categories, test each query across the AI platforms you are monitoring, and record how many responses reference your brand or content in any form. Divide the number of citations by the total number of queries tested to produce a citation rate percentage.
Citation rate varies significantly by platform and query type. Google AI Overviews draws primarily from indexed web content and favors pages that already demonstrate strong authority signals. ChatGPT and Claude base responses on training data combined with browsing capability when enabled, producing different citation patterns than retrieval-first systems. Understanding citation rate at the platform level reveals where your content authority is strongest and where it needs development.
Brand mention frequency tracks how often your brand name, product names, or key team members appear in AI generated responses across a defined query set. This metric includes both direct citations and indirect references where AI systems describe your methodology, approach, or published research without naming you explicitly. Monitoring indirect mentions requires broader query testing that goes beyond brand-specific terms.
AI systems frequently mention brands when answering category queries, comparison questions, and queries about specific methodologies. A user asking about the best approach to AI search optimization may receive a response that names specific experts and agencies without the user searching for those names directly. Tracking these indirect mentions provides a significantly more complete picture of AI visibility than name-matching alone.
AI answer share is the percentage of AI generated responses about your category in which your brand appears, compared to the total responses tested. This metric functions like share of voice in traditional media monitoring but measured within AI search environments. Calculate AI answer share by testing a representative query set, recording which brands appear in each response, and dividing your appearance count by the total response count to produce a percentage.
AI answer share is most meaningful when calculated relative to your top three to five competitors. A share of 30% may represent leadership in a category where no competitor exceeds 25%, or a significant gap in a category where the dominant competitor holds 60%. Relative positioning reveals competitive standing more clearly than absolute numbers alone.
Response accuracy measures how correctly AI systems represent your brand when they mention it. This includes factual accuracy about your services, products, team expertise, geographic coverage, pricing approach, and published content. Inaccurate AI responses damage brand credibility even when favorable, because users act on AI provided information as though it were verified.
Test response accuracy by submitting queries that reliably produce brand mentions and comparing AI responses against your confirmed brand information. Document factual errors, outdated details, and misrepresentations in a tracking log. Response accuracy problems are often addressed through schema markup updates, Wikipedia profile corrections, and targeted content publishing that corrects the misinformation AI systems are drawing from.
| Metric | What It Measures | How to Calculate | Ideal Tracking Frequency |
|---|---|---|---|
| Citation Rate | Percentage of relevant queries where your brand or content is referenced by an AI system | Citations received divided by total queries tested, expressed as a percentage | Monthly for full query set, weekly for priority queries |
| Brand Mention Frequency | How often your brand name or product names appear across AI generated responses | Count of total brand appearances across all tested responses | Monthly with competitor comparison |
| AI Answer Share | Your brand's percentage of total AI citations in your category relative to competitors | Your citation count divided by total citations across all brands in tested query set | Monthly competitive report |
| Response Accuracy Score | Correctness of factual information AI systems provide about your brand when mentioning it | Verified accurate claims divided by total brand-related claims in tested responses | Quarterly or following significant brand changes |
Each AI search platform has distinct architecture, source selection criteria, and response formats that require adapted tracking approaches. Building a platform-specific tracking process for the five major AI systems ensures comprehensive and comparable visibility measurement across the full AI search landscape.
Google AI Overviews appear above organic search results for a substantial portion of informational queries. According to Google for Developers, AI Overviews draw from the web’s most authoritative indexed content and are designed to synthesize information across multiple sources rather than cite a single page. Monitoring your visibility requires testing each target query in a signed-out private browser window to minimize personalization effects, recording whether an AI Overview appears, and noting whether your brand or content is referenced within the overview text.
Because AI Overviews vary by geographic location, device type, and individual personalization signals, establish consistent testing conditions from the start of your tracking program. Test from the same location using the same browser profile each time to ensure that observed changes reflect content and authority shifts rather than environmental variables. Document the full text of each AI Overview response for later comparison, not just whether a citation occurred.
ChatGPT and Claude respond to conversational queries using a combination of training data and web browsing when enabled. These platforms require a different testing approach than retrieval-first systems because citations may not always be explicitly displayed. To track visibility, develop a set of conversational prompts that mirror how your target audience would ask about your category, test each prompt with and without browsing enabled, and record whether your brand appears, whether competitor brands receive more prominent mentions, and how accurately your brand is described in any response that includes it.
Query phrasing matters significantly in conversational AI systems. Test each query concept in five to eight different phrasings and record response variation. This prevents the common mistake of tracking a single phrasing that happens to consistently produce a citation and concluding that overall ChatGPT visibility is strong. Phrasing variation testing provides a more representative view of how AI systems handle your topic category across the full range of user expression styles.
Perplexity AI provides explicit source citations alongside every response, making it the most directly trackable AI search platform for citation measurement. When you submit a query, Perplexity displays the source URLs used to generate the answer. Recording which sources Perplexity selects for your target queries reveals exactly which content earns citations, which domains dominate your topic area, and where competitor content consistently outperforms yours in source selection.
Build a dedicated Perplexity tracking log separate from your other platform logs. For each query, record the date, exact query text, all sources cited (not just yours), and the position and prominence of any brand mention within the response. The source URLs Perplexity selects reveal which specific pages earn citations, giving you precise data on which content types and structures perform best in retrieval-first AI systems.
Google Gemini operates with integration into both Google Search and standalone access through the Gemini interface. Gemini responses can differ materially from Google AI Overviews even for identical queries because the underlying retrieval and synthesis processes differ between the two Google products. Test your priority query set in the Gemini interface separately from AI Overview tests, recording brand citations, response accuracy, and which competitor brands appear with greater frequency or detail.
Gemini’s integration with Google Workspace and its ability to access real-time information makes it particularly important for brands in professional services, technology, and business-to-business markets where Gemini usage rates among target buyers are significant. For brands in generative engine optimization, Gemini represents one of the highest-priority platforms for tracking given its direct connection to Google’s search infrastructure.

The right approach depends on query volume, budget, the number of platforms you are monitoring, and whether you need real-time alerts in addition to periodic tracking reports.
Manual query testing is currently the most reliable method for AI visibility tracking because it captures exactly what a real user experiences when submitting a query to an AI system. The process involves compiling a standardized query set representing your primary topic categories, testing each query across the target AI platforms on a consistent schedule, recording full response text in a structured log, and comparing results across testing periods to identify citation trends.
Design your query set to cover five to seven topic categories relevant to your brand, with four to six query variants per category covering different phrasing styles and user intent signals. This produces a total of 20 to 42 queries per full testing cycle. Test this complete set monthly. Test a subset of 10 to 15 highest-priority queries weekly. The consistency of the query set is what enables trend tracking, so maintain the same query text across testing periods and document any necessary changes when they occur.
Specialized AI monitoring tools automate the manual testing process and provide dashboards for tracking citation trends over time. These platforms submit queries programmatically, record AI generated responses, and calculate citation rate and competitor benchmarks without requiring manual testing at scale. When evaluating AI monitoring tools, assess the number of AI platforms covered, refresh frequency, competitor benchmarking capability, response accuracy tracking, and whether the tool captures the full response text or only detects brand name presence.
Tools designed specifically for AI search visibility monitoring include Profound, Peec, and Brandwatch’s AI coverage module. Traditional SEO platforms such as Semrush and Moz have begun integrating AI overview tracking features for Google specifically. The appropriate tool depends on query volume, the number of AI platforms requiring coverage, and the budget available for ongoing monitoring infrastructure. Manual testing supplements any tool because automated systems cannot replicate the full nuance of conversational AI interaction.
Competitor benchmarking reveals how your AI visibility compares with brands competing for the same topic categories. Test the same query set used for brand tracking and record which competitor brands receive citations in each response. Calculate competitor citation rates using the same method used for your own citation rate. Gaps between your rate and competitor rates in specific topic categories identify where rivals have established stronger content authority in AI systems and where content investment will produce the greatest improvement in AI answer share.
According to BrightEdge research, organic search drives 53.3% of all website traffic, and brands that demonstrate strong content authority in organic search tend to also earn higher AI citation rates due to the correlation between page authority signals and AI source selection criteria. This means competitor benchmarking in AI search provides dual value: it identifies content gaps for AI visibility improvement and signals areas where traditional SEO authority building efforts will also produce AI citation gains.
Organizing tracking data into a structured dashboard enables trend analysis, simplifies reporting, and makes the connection between content actions and visibility changes visible over time. A dashboard does not require complex software to be effective. A well-maintained spreadsheet with consistent recording practices provides sufficient structure for most businesses at the beginning of their AI tracking program and scales to accommodate growing query sets and platforms.
Six KPIs form the core of an AI visibility tracking dashboard. The first is citation rate by platform, measured as a percentage for each AI system you monitor. The second is citation rate by topic category, which reveals which content areas drive your AI visibility and which are underperforming. The third is brand mention frequency, the total count of brand appearances across all tested responses in a reporting period. The fourth is AI answer share compared to your top three competitors. The fifth is response accuracy score. The sixth is the percentage of tested queries that generate any AI response at all, which measures the overall AI activity level in your topic categories.
For each KPI, record both the absolute number and the period-over-period change. A citation rate of 35% tells you your current position. Knowing whether that rate increased from 22% or decreased from 48% provides the context necessary for informed optimization decisions. Dashboards that track only point-in-time values produce static snapshots rather than actionable trend data.
A weekly monitoring cycle focuses on the 10 to 15 highest-priority queries across your three to four most important AI platforms. Allocate 60 to 90 minutes weekly to test these queries, record responses, and flag any significant changes from the previous week. Weekly monitoring catches rapid changes following content updates, competitor publishing activity, or shifts in AI system source selection preferences that monthly-only monitoring would not detect until significant time had passed.
Create a simple weekly tracking sheet with columns for query text, platform, citation present (yes or no), brand accuracy (correct, partially correct, incorrect), and competitor citations. This format takes 90 seconds per query to complete and produces a running record that reveals patterns not visible in individual data points.
Monthly reports should consolidate weekly data and present period-over-period KPI changes for each metric in the dashboard. Structure monthly AI visibility reports in four sections. The first section covers citation rate trends by platform and category with comparisons to the previous three months. The second section covers competitor AI answer share analysis. The third section covers response accuracy findings and any brand misrepresentation issues discovered. The fourth section is the content action plan, which is the most critical output of the entire tracking program, translating gap data into specific content creation, optimization, and schema markup priorities for the coming month.
Tracking data only generates value when it drives specific content and optimization decisions. A systematic process for translating tracking findings into improvement actions produces consistent AI visibility growth rather than periodic bursts of uncoordinated activity.
When tracking reveals that AI systems answer queries in your category without citing your brand, examine the content that does receive citations in those responses. Identify what those pages contain that yours do not. Common gaps include direct definitional content in 40 to 60 words, comprehensive FAQ sections with complete answers, statistical data from authoritative sources, numbered process explanations, and content that directly and completely addresses the specific query being tested rather than addressing a broader topic area of which the query is a part.
Content gap closure is most effective when prioritized by competitive gap size. Categories where competitors earn citations in 60% or more of tested queries while your citation rate is below 20% represent the highest-value improvement opportunities. The combination of high competitive citation presence and low brand citation rate confirms that AI systems consider the topic well covered by existing content and that new content created with appropriate structure will compete directly for citation selection. AI systems favor content with specific structural characteristics that make information directly extractable without requiring interpretation. Direct definitions in 40 to 60 words that fully answer a query without requiring additional context earn the highest citation rates across all major AI platforms. Comprehensive FAQ sections where each answer is a complete standalone response in 35 to 75 words are among the most consistently cited content formats in AI generated responses. Structured comparison tables, numbered process explanations with clear action verbs, and statistics from authoritative sources with inline source attribution all increase citation eligibility.
Audit your existing content against these structural criteria and identify pages in your priority topic categories that lack these elements. Adding a properly structured FAQ section to an existing pillar page, converting a paragraph-based process explanation to a numbered list with clear action verbs, or adding a direct definition to the opening of a section can produce measurable citation rate improvement without requiring new content creation. Structural optimization of existing pages typically shows citation improvement within 60 to 90 days of re-indexing.
Schema markup communicates structured information about your brand, content, and services directly to search engines and AI systems in a machine-readable format. Article schema, FAQ schema, and Organization schema help AI systems accurately understand and represent your brand when citing your content. Implement schema on pages that tracking data identifies as most relevant to priority query categories. Verify schema implementation using Google’s rich results testing tool and monitor response accuracy scores for improvement following schema updates.
Organization schema is particularly important for brand accuracy because it provides AI systems with verified information about your brand name, service categories, geographic coverage, and official contact information. Brands that have implemented comprehensive Organization schema show lower rates of AI response inaccuracy compared to brands that rely on unstructured page content alone for AI comprehension. Several tracking approaches consistently produce misleading data and suboptimal optimization decisions. Understanding these mistakes enables brands entering AI visibility tracking to build accurate measurement systems from the start rather than discovering flawed methodology after months of unreliable data collection.
Monitoring AI visibility on only one platform produces an incomplete and frequently misleading picture of your AI search presence. Each major AI platform uses different source selection criteria, retrieval mechanisms, response formats, and update frequencies. A brand with strong visibility in Perplexity for a given topic may have minimal visibility in Google AI Overviews for the same query because the two platforms draw from different source pools with different authority weighting. Testing across a minimum of three platforms is necessary to understand true AI search coverage and identify platform-specific opportunities.
Tracking your own citation rate in isolation removes the competitive context that makes the metric meaningful. A citation rate of 30% may represent category leadership or a significant disadvantage depending entirely on what competitors achieve for the same query set. Brands that track their own performance without tracking competitor performance cannot distinguish between strong absolute performance and strong relative performance, leading to misallocation of content investment toward categories that already show competitive strength while ignoring categories with large competitive gaps that represent the highest-value improvement opportunities.
Google Search Console and GA4 do not capture the full scope of AI citation activity. According to SparkToro research, approximately 60% of Google searches end without a click to any third-party website, and AI Overviews increase this zero-click rate by providing more complete in-search answers. AI Overviews often generate brand exposure, credibility signals, and decision influence without producing website visits. Measuring website traffic as a proxy for AI visibility systematically underestimates the value and frequency of AI citations. Dedicated AI visibility tracking must operate independently of website traffic analytics to produce accurate measurement.
Different query types produce different AI citation patterns, and treating all queries as equivalent in a tracking program produces averages that obscure important performance differences. Definitional queries, comparison queries, procedural queries, and commercial queries each have distinct AI response formats and citation selection criteria. A comprehensive AI visibility tracking program segments query performance by type and tracks citation rate separately for each category. This reveals whether your content performs well for informational queries but poorly for comparison queries, or well for procedural content but poorly for definitional content, enabling targeted structural improvements rather than undifferentiated content production.
AI visibility tracking is the systematic process of measuring how often and how accurately your brand, content, and expertise appear within AI generated responses across platforms including Google AI Overviews, ChatGPT, Perplexity, Gemini, and Claude. It provides a structured measurement alternative to traditional rank tracking for brands that need to understand and improve their performance in AI powered search environments.
Traditional SEO ranking tools measure the position of your web pages in a list of search results. AI visibility tracking measures whether AI systems select your content as a source for generated responses and how accurately they represent your brand in those responses. The two metrics can diverge significantly because AI systems can cite content from pages ranking outside the top three positions, and ranking first on Google does not guarantee AI citations for the same query topic.
The five platforms that warrant systematic tracking are Google AI Overviews, ChatGPT, Perplexity AI, Google Gemini, and Claude. Google AI Overviews has the broadest query coverage due to Google's search volume. Perplexity provides the most transparent source citations. ChatGPT has the largest direct user base. Gemini integrates directly with Google's search ecosystem. Allocate tracking priority based on where your target audience is most active.
A weekly testing cycle for 10 to 15 priority queries and a monthly testing cycle for the complete query set provides sufficient data frequency for most brands. Consistency matters more than frequency, because trend analysis requires comparable data points collected under the same conditions at regular intervals. Increase frequency temporarily following significant content updates or competitive activity that might affect citation patterns.
Your dashboard should include citation rate by platform, citation rate by topic category, brand mention frequency, AI answer share relative to your top three competitors, response accuracy score, and the percentage of tested queries generating any AI response. These six metrics cover the dimensions of AI visibility performance that matter most for understanding competitive position and directing content improvement activity.
Google Search Console provides some data on clicks and impressions from AI Overviews for pages that receive measurable click traffic. However, it does not capture citation frequency, brand mention accuracy, or visibility on non-Google AI platforms. Because AI Overviews frequently generate brand exposure without producing clicks, Search Console significantly underestimates actual AI citation activity. Dedicated AI tracking processes are necessary to produce accurate visibility measurement.
Dedicated AI visibility tools include Profound, Peec, and Brandwatch's AI module, which are designed specifically for monitoring brand citations across AI search platforms. Traditional SEO platforms are adding AI overview coverage features. For brands beginning AI visibility tracking, a structured manual testing process with a consistent query set provides sufficient data before committing to dedicated platform subscriptions, which represent a meaningful ongoing cost at scale.
Calculate AI answer share by testing a representative query set for your topic category, recording which brands appear in each AI generated response, and dividing the number of responses containing your brand by the total number of responses tested. Calculate the same figure for each competitor you track. Your share relative to competitors provides the competitive context that makes the absolute citation count meaningful for optimization planning.
Content published with AI optimized structure typically shows measurable citation improvement within 60 to 90 days of indexing for most AI platforms. Google AI Overviews reflect indexing changes relatively quickly because they draw from Google's live index. ChatGPT and Claude base responses on training data that updates less frequently, meaning improvements in those platforms may take longer to manifest in tracking data. Structural optimization of existing pages often produces faster results than new content creation.
Content that earns the highest AI citation rates consistently includes direct definitions in 40 to 60 words that fully answer a query without requiring additional context, comprehensive FAQ sections with complete answers in 35 to 75 words, numbered process explanations with clear action verbs, comparison tables, and statistical claims linked to authoritative sources. Pages structured for direct information extraction outperform pages that require reading multiple paragraphs to locate a single answer.
Address AI response accuracy problems through three channels. Update schema markup on relevant pages to provide AI systems with correct structured information. Publish targeted content that directly addresses the specific claims being made inaccurately, providing AI systems with a higher-quality source for that information. For Google-specific accuracy issues, ensure your Google Business Profile and Knowledge Panel information is current and verified. Address the most impactful accuracy errors first based on the frequency of the affected query type.
